About this role
Job Purpose The role holder is responsible for leading and managing all procurement activities taking ownership of the procurement process for Procurements ensuring service delivery in a cost-effective manner in line with the stated strategy and defined service level agreements. The role holder shall carry out his duties in accordance with the stipulated business policies and procedures. Job Responsibility Perform all procurement activities related to Procurements projects (from RFP development to supplier selection and contract signature) Provide inputs and execute sourcing strategy based on supervising director Complete and report purchasing requests to supervising director Lead purchasing requests, evaluate completeness, classify according to value (e.g., risk, financial), and assign to purchasing analysts Assist in managing SLAs for Tendered / Non-Tendered Change Orders as well as Change Orders for the supplier market and spend categories Perform execution-focused service delivery functions and processes Provide input to supervising director to track supply market trends (competitive pressures, new entrants, substituting products or services, changes in the value chain) Contribute to developing segmentation criteria and mapping supply base to desired relationship type Provide input on supply and financial risks of suppliers to supervising director Manage catalogue of suppliers and update it regularly Lead potential procurement synergies with other subsidiaries and manage their implementation in coordination with Synergies Manage business cases, including need for cross-functional resources, timeframe and targets Review historical data to provide demand/consumption trends and track deviations Manage segmentation criteria and map supply base to desired relationship type Oversee business planning efforts with the Procurement Head Participate in changing in stc needs by working with other sectors and prioritize sourcing initiatives Supervise purchasing requirements and project specifications with unit management and suppliers Job Responsibility (cont.)
